General annotation (Comments)
| Function | Involved in maceration and soft-rotting of plant tissue. Hydrolyzes the 1,4-alpha glycosidic bonds of de-esterified pectate in the smooth region of the plant cell wall. |
| Catalytic activity | Random hydrolysis of (1->4)-alpha-D-galactosiduronic linkages in pectate and other galacturonans. |
| Subcellular location | Secreted Probable. |
| Sequence similarities | Belongs to the glycosyl hydrolase 28 family. Contains 5 PbH1 repeats. |
| Caution | Strain RH 5344 was previously said to be from A.niger. |
